Giannis Kastritis’ team may have found themselves chasing the score for almost the entire game, however, they were in contention for victory against Cluj. The hosts, however, were more effective in the last part of the match, taking the victory with score 87-79 in the context of the 9th EuroCup competition.
This was also the third consecutive defeat of the “yellows” in the competition and a total of fifth in a row in all competitions, as a result of which they remain in the penultimate place of the B group of the competition with a 2-7 record.
Noley had an excellent performance for the Thessaloniki team with 22 points, 5 rebounds and 4 assists, with Toliopoulos following with 19 points. Positive debut with the “yellows” for Sharif Cooper, with the American guard finishing the game with 15 points, 3 assists and 2 rebounds, at the time when Darrahl Willis remained in… shallow in his own debut (2p. with 1/8 shooting, 7 rebounds.
The match:
The start of the match was rather sluggish for him Marswith his offense having unimaginable difficulty finding a rhythm, resulting in a low score. Something Cluj took advantage of with Guzman and Hawkins in the foreground, leading 11-4 in the 4th minute. The entrance of Cooper and Roberts on the floor improved the image of the Greek team, which gradually reduced the difference (17-13) in the 7th minute, before Mokoka with six consecutive points, sent the Romanians for the first time at +10 (23-13). With two shots by Toliopoulos and two back-to-back baskets by Cooper, the Thessalonians managed to sort the situation out in the last minute, with the quarter ending with score at 26-19.
In fact, with a three-pointer by Toliopoulos, but also with 6 points by Noley, the “yellows” not only tied the match, but also overtook for the first time in the evening for the pro 28-26 at 13′! The home team responded and thanks to their good defense, took the lead again (37-34) five minutes later. Despite Noley’s amazing performance with 16 points in the half (!), Aris could not get a head on the scoreboard, thus going to the locker room at -4 and 42-38.
The scene of the third was similar to the first quarter, since the team of Yannis Kastritis did not enter the match focused, as a result of which Cluj escaped at +9 (51-42) in the 22nd minute. Significantly improving its defense and spearheading Toliopoulos, Aris once again managed to get back in contention for the match, reducing to 51-48 and shortly after at 58-55. A moment of inaction in the last minute, however, allowed Cluj to close out the quarter at +6 and 63-57, thanks to the baskets of Stephens and Mokoka.
As if that wasn’t enough for the Thessalonians, a quick 6-0 run by the Romanians at the start of fourth and last periodraised the gap for the first time at +12 for 69-57. However, Aris did not lose his composure and concentration and with baskets by Hatzidakis, Noley and Roberts, he halved the difference (71-65) in the 35th minute. But then, Hawkins and Mokoka effectively “cleaned up” the victory for the home team, after writing +12 and 83-71 in the 38th minute, with the visitors unable to return to the match, finally knowing the defeat with score 87-79.
The quarters: 26-19, 42-38, 63-57, 87-79.
